From fa26973ce9bc816aa82598b33bf2b07f0aa4e502 Mon Sep 17 00:00:00 2001 From: luoliming Date: Tue, 13 Feb 2024 16:39:09 +0800 Subject: [PATCH] =?UTF-8?q?=E5=AD=90=E8=A1=A8=E5=8A=A0BOM=E7=89=88?= =?UTF-8?q?=E6=9C=ACrowId?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../product/bomnew/pojo/entity/BomNewEbomChildEntity.java | 4 ++++ .../bomnew/pojo/entity/BomNewOriginalChildEntity.java | 4 ++++ .../product/bomnew/pojo/entity/BomNewPbomChildEntity.java | 5 +++++ 3 files changed, 13 insertions(+) diff --git a/nflg_project_dev/nflg-bom-new/src/main/java/com/nflg/product/bomnew/pojo/entity/BomNewEbomChildEntity.java b/nflg_project_dev/nflg-bom-new/src/main/java/com/nflg/product/bomnew/pojo/entity/BomNewEbomChildEntity.java index c4d96b9f..f8c0588e 100644 --- a/nflg_project_dev/nflg-bom-new/src/main/java/com/nflg/product/bomnew/pojo/entity/BomNewEbomChildEntity.java +++ b/nflg_project_dev/nflg-bom-new/src/main/java/com/nflg/product/bomnew/pojo/entity/BomNewEbomChildEntity.java @@ -210,6 +210,10 @@ public class BomNewEbomChildEntity implements Serializable { @ApiModelProperty(value = "生成虚拟包跟物料编码") private String virtualPartRootMaterialNo; + @TableField(value = "bom_row_id") + @ApiModelProperty("BOM-版本Row_id(parent表row_id 关联)") + private Long bomRowId; + private static final long serialVersionUID = -14147430944632372L; } diff --git a/nflg_project_dev/nflg-bom-new/src/main/java/com/nflg/product/bomnew/pojo/entity/BomNewOriginalChildEntity.java b/nflg_project_dev/nflg-bom-new/src/main/java/com/nflg/product/bomnew/pojo/entity/BomNewOriginalChildEntity.java index 727d71a5..ffa488e2 100644 --- a/nflg_project_dev/nflg-bom-new/src/main/java/com/nflg/product/bomnew/pojo/entity/BomNewOriginalChildEntity.java +++ b/nflg_project_dev/nflg-bom-new/src/main/java/com/nflg/product/bomnew/pojo/entity/BomNewOriginalChildEntity.java @@ -131,6 +131,10 @@ public class BomNewOriginalChildEntity implements Serializable { @ApiModelProperty("是否应该有BOM 0-否 1-是") private Integer shouldBomExist; + @TableField(value = "bom_row_id") + @ApiModelProperty("BOM-版本Row_id(parent表row_id 关联)") + private Long bomRowId; + public BigDecimal getTotalWeight() { return NumberUtil.mul(this.getUnitWeight(), this.num); } diff --git a/nflg_project_dev/nflg-bom-new/src/main/java/com/nflg/product/bomnew/pojo/entity/BomNewPbomChildEntity.java b/nflg_project_dev/nflg-bom-new/src/main/java/com/nflg/product/bomnew/pojo/entity/BomNewPbomChildEntity.java index 0812d139..fd0ef11c 100644 --- a/nflg_project_dev/nflg-bom-new/src/main/java/com/nflg/product/bomnew/pojo/entity/BomNewPbomChildEntity.java +++ b/nflg_project_dev/nflg-bom-new/src/main/java/com/nflg/product/bomnew/pojo/entity/BomNewPbomChildEntity.java @@ -227,6 +227,11 @@ public class BomNewPbomChildEntity implements Serializable { @ApiModelProperty(value = "生成虚拟包跟物料编码") private String virtualPartRootMaterialNo; + + @TableField(value = "bom_row_id") + @ApiModelProperty("BOM-版本rowId(parent表rowId关联)") + private Long bomRowId; + private static final long serialVersionUID = -76633783850936076L; }